What’s the hottest temperature San Antonio has ever recorded? 🥵

A record high temperature was reached on September 5, 2000, at an airport that serves as the official weather site. The temperature that day was 111°, which is the highest ever recorded. This record is part of a weather record that dates back to 1885.
Other extremely hot days have been recorded, with temperatures reaching 110° and 109° on certain dates. A list of the 10 hottest recorded days is available, showing temperatures and corresponding dates.
